Job description

Full Job Description

Actively promotes a work environment within the Operations Department that consistently delivers a World Class Experience while safely and efficiently operating plant equipment.

  1. Transport aggregate and other materials at the plant site
  2. Maintain cleanliness of plant site
  3. Coordinate with plant operator to maintain proper levels of aggregates and other materials
  4. Push up and rotate stockpiles daily for moisture consistency
  5. Notify plant manager of equipment maintenance needs
  6. Foster a supportive role towards Lauren Concretes mission statement and core values
  7. Support a positive and productive work environment and demonstrate a positive example for others
  8. Perform all other related duties as assigned

Additional requirements include:

  1. Report to work on time and regularly
  2. Represent Lauren Concrete professionally in various settings
  3. Understand complex functions, procedures, and processes
  4. Communicate clearly and concisely
  5. Ensure quality and accuracy of personal work
  6. Possess 1-3 years of related experience
  7. Pass pre-employment drug screening and background check
  8. Hold a valid Texas driver’s license with a violation-free record and current automobile liability insurance meeting required limits

Physical and sensory requirements include:

  • Vision
  • Speech/Hearing
  • Manual Dexterity
  • Physical Mobility

Computer skills are also required.
